Drive One 2 uses sounds and lights, both to notify of road issues, and to inform you of the device's status (ready to pair, connected, not connected)
Here you can see what the individual sounds and lights mean:
Status of Drive One 2
Green light blinks once - device beeps once
Drive One 2 is now awake and ready to be paired with the Drive One app on your phone
Continuous green light - multiple beeps from the device
The Drive One 2 device is now paired with the Drive One app on your phone
Yellow light - three beeps from the device
Drive One 2 is awake but cannot find a phone to connect with.
Tip: Make sure that your phone has Bluetooth functionality enabled.
Warnings from Drive One 2
Note: These are the default sounds from the device - you can change your warning sounds from the app if you wish.
Blue light and fast beeping sounds
A Drive One user has reported that there is a speed trap nearby so make sure you are driving within the legal limits.
Red light and siren sound
A Drive One user has reported that there is some kind of hazard nearby, so pay attention to your surroundings and the road.
